zareth
Goto Top

Drucker per Logonscript hinzufügen funktioniert nicht

Hallo zusammen,

ich möchte bei meinem Kunden, dass alle User ihre Drucker über das Logonscript mit geliefert bekommen.

Das Logonscript an sich funktioniert nur die Einträge am Ende bzgl. der Drucker füren zu Fehlern.

Ich habe folgenden Befehl geschrieben:
rundll32 printui.dll,printuientry /in /n \\file\LaserJet P2050_EDV /q

Diesen Befehl habe ich von meinem Vorgesetzten bekommen, kann also nichts dazu sagen ob er richtig ist.
Laut Google ist er das.

Ich erhalte an allen Clients folgende Fehlermeldung:
RUNDLL
Fehler in printui.dll
Folgender Eintrag fehlt:prinuientry

Eckdaten: Windows Server 2008 R2 mit Windows XP Clients
Drucker und Servernamen sind selbstverständlich richtig. Habe auch schon Druckernamen ohne Sonderzeichen und Leerstellen getestet.

Vielen Dank für Eure Hilfe!

Zareth

Content-ID: 155886

Url: https://administrator.de/contentid/155886

Ausgedruckt am: 22.11.2024 um 18:11 Uhr

MiniStrator
MiniStrator 27.11.2010 um 20:27:38 Uhr
Goto Top
Hi!

Heißt der Server, an dem der Drucker freigegeben ist 'file'?

Gruß MiniStrator
Zareth
Zareth 27.11.2010 um 20:37:42 Uhr
Goto Top
Ja, der Server heißt File? Ist das des Rätsels Lösung? face-smile

Ich kann ihn nicht mehr umbenennen... face-smile

Das ist halt der Fileserver
MiniStrator
MiniStrator 27.11.2010 um 20:56:59 Uhr
Goto Top
hehe, cooler Nameface-smile

Ist der Drucker als 'LaserJet P2050_EDV' freigegeben oder heißt er nur so?

Gruß
60730
60730 27.11.2010 um 20:57:09 Uhr
Goto Top
Moin,
Zitat von @Zareth:
Ja, der Server heißt File? Ist das des Rätsels Lösung? face-smile

nein, des Rätsels Lösung ist in 3 zeichen zu suchen - durch

  • den Blank im Druckernamen
  • und den dadurch nötigen "" im Freigabenamen.

rundll32 printui.dll,printuientry /in /n "\\file\LaserJet P2050_EDV" /q

(wobei ich es eher wie bei Problembatchen und keinem Echo off halten würde - zum Testen das /q rausnehmen...)

Gruß
MiniStrator
MiniStrator 27.11.2010 um 21:02:14 Uhr
Goto Top
Hi Timo,

hatte ich auch erst vermutet, aber er schreibt ja 'Habe auch schon Druckernamen ohne Sonderzeichen und Leerstellen getestet'

Vielleicht ist Druckername <> Freigabename UND "" fehlt

Oder womöglich der Drucker gar nicht freigegeben? face-wink

Gruß MiniStrator
Zareth
Zareth 28.11.2010 um 11:34:57 Uhr
Goto Top
Hi zusammen,

also der Drucker und die Freigabe haben den identischen namen wie oben beschrieben.

Der Drucker ist dementsprechend freigegeben auch mit x86 Treibern.

Habe es auch schon mit und ohne /q getestet sowie mit und ohne Leer- und Sonderzeichen.

Gruß

Zareth